Join Bo the Great Pyrenees and his best friend, Mr. Quillery the bobwhite quail, on their adventures as the sheriffs of the Riverdill Lands. The day starts off as a typical patrol at the enchanting Riverdill Farmhouse, but takes an unexpected twist when one of Mrs. Hen’s precious chicks mysteriously disappears. As Bo and Mr. Quillery embark on a quest to find the lost chick, they follow the chick’s tracks to the perilous quarry, encountering the Hissy Gang and obstacles at every corner.

The twin sheriffs must use teamwork, quick thinking, and bravery as they rescue the lost chick from danger. Set in a contemporary western world of kid-friendly fantasy, the magical realism woven into this world is a perfect blend of reality and righteous imagination. Full of heartwarming friendships, epic adventures, and valuable examples of self-control and courage, this is the perfect read for young adventurers as they navigate their own journeys in life.

If you enjoy Hank the Cowdog, The Chronicles of Narnia, and the stories of Redwall, then you shouldn’t overlook The Lost Chick, the initial installment of The Adventures of Bo and Mr. Quillery series, comprised of nine kids’ fantasy chapter books.

This series is written for young readers grades 1st-4th. Soon to be available in print, audiobook, and e-book format.

Bo and Mr. Quillery, the sheriffs of the Riverdill Lands, receive an urgent letter asking for their help. Cluckton Gulch and Prairie Town’s protective towers have failed, and the sheriffs are sent to aid the inhabitants before it is too late. What is causing the towers to fail? The wolves and coyotes are waiting to attack the towns, and are growing bolder day by day. Only the towers have kept them away.

It’s up to Bo and Mr. Quillery, along with a mysterious new friend, to solve the mystery! But will they find a solution in time? In this captivating story, Bo and Mr. Quillery learn to trust and believe in others. With a touch of magical realism, this early chapter book will captivate young imaginations and teach valuable faith-based lessons about faithfulness, selflessness, and the power of believing.

This children’s fantasy book series is perfect for young readers in first thorough fourth grades who enjoy the humor of Hank the Cowdog, the magic of The Chronicles of Narnia, and the storytelling of Redwall. With its easy-to-read text and vivid pictures, it’s an ideal choice for kids transitioning to chapter books and those who love animal fantasy infused with a Wwestern twist.
